Transaction 5c107bd2d24fed13f49be1ea351f001e92eb0a15393eb567b737750e1059265a

1 Input
2 Outputs
  • 5c107bd2d24fed13f49be1ea351f001e92eb0a15393eb567b737750e1059265a:0
  • value  30000000
    address  3QwnqftiXymhH8rcByQkpqptz29JSpL3xX
  • 5c107bd2d24fed13f49be1ea351f001e92eb0a15393eb567b737750e1059265a:1
  • value  323980962
    address  3ACqXMxqjce7wcTsHvx5KrzLfZjEasbyHo